On December 3, 2024, the U.S. District Court for the Eastern District of Texas issued a nationwide preliminary injunction against enforcing the Corporate Transparency Act (CTA). The injunction temporarily halted community association board members across the U.S. from filing the required beneficial ownership information (BOI) reporting. Each year the City of Chicago Comptroller is required to review and set the rate of interest to be paid on security deposits for residential lease agreements.
As recently announced on the City of Chicago website, the rental agreement security deposit interest rate is set at 0.01% from January 1, 2025 through December 31, 2025.
